Output 39b0b07a30695fef3ab8342091f4eb7c0f31438611740f7a36066d2776e3fd89:29

value
766584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 724ca23239d40be76f234f1af8d3eac9b69b71cb OP_EQUAL
address
3C7Nm1ME6KhtMauwMgYhJRq1yJhCipkj6Z
transaction
39b0b07a30695fef3ab8342091f4eb7c0f31438611740f7a36066d2776e3fd89
confirmations
326294
spent
true